Green Meadows Manor Costs & Pricing
Green Meadows Manor offers competitive pricing for its residential care compared to the broader market in Los Angeles County and across California. For a semi-private room, residents at Green Meadows Manor pay $2,200 per month, which is significantly lower than the county average of $3,349 and the state average of $3,333. Similarly, those opting for a private room will find Green Meadows Manor's rate of $3,000 to be more affordable than both Los Angeles County's typical cost of $4,197 and California's average of $3,939. | Floor plans | Green Meadows Manor | Los Angeles County | California |
|---|---|---|---|
| Semi-Private | $2,200 | $3,349 | $3,333 |
| Private | $3,000 | $4,197 | $3,939 |

Review
Green Meadows Manor in Harbor City is best suited for seniors who prize a warm, homeâlike environment where care feels personal and families stay closely connected. The community stands out for residents who prefer daily life centered on dignity, familiar routines, and genuine warmth from attentive staff. It appeals especially to families seeking proactive communication and a setting that treats a loved one as part of a family rather than a distant chart entry. In this context, Green Meadows Manor operates more like a beloved residential home than a traditional care facility, delivering stability, comfort, and everyday attentiveness that many aging adults and their families value deeply.
Those weighing options should consider alternatives if clinical oversight or memory-care specialization is non-negotiable. The reviews praise a caring, loving staff and a familyâoriented culture, but they do not describe onâsite skilled nursing capacity, complex medical management, or dementiaâspecific programming. For residents with highâacuity needs, frequent medical interventions, or a plan requiring rapid escalation of care, a setting with guaranteed 24/7 nursing coverage and formal medical oversight may be more appropriate. In plain terms: Green Meadows Manor excels at daily living and emotional wellâbeing, but it may be less suited to those whose needs demand robust clinical infrastructure.

Prospective residents should deploy a straightforward decision checklist. Confirm whether licensed nursing staff are available on-site and how care needs are escalated if medical situations arise. Inquire about memoryâcare options or referrals, even if not needed immediately, to understand longâterm planning capabilities. Clarify the residentâtoâstaff ratio after hours and weekends, and ask how the community would support a transition if higher care becomes necessary. Finally, assess whether the homeâlike feel can be preserved as occupancy fluctuates, because the true test of suitability is whether personal attention and warmth endure through inevitable changes in health and circumstance.
